    2. Noticed posting of Cox Chapel Church Cemetery. Have been unable to find any information in connection with my great grandparents William D. SELPH and Mary LONG SELPH, or their children. William D. SELPH and Mary LONG SELPH were in the 1880 Gibson County TN census, Coxville Community, at age 72 and 68 respectively, which is the last record that have been able to find. Their son Sydney SELPH and wife Martha J. were in 1880 Census living next to William D. SELPH. A microfilm record on a single separate sheet of the Coxville Church indicates Sydney as a member and indicates his date of death as 5 April 1885 and Martha J. Selph date of death as 31 August 1882. Due to transportation constraints in the 1880's it is believed that William D., Mary L., Sydney and Martha J. Selph were all probably buried in the Cox Chapel Cemetery but have been unable to find any record or stones to verify. Any information as to where any records of the Cox Chapel Church membership, deaths, etc. during the 1880's might be found would be appreciated. Also if anyone has any knowledge or suggestion of where we might look for the graves of these ancestors we would appreciate the help. J. A.
